Martin v. Löwis writes:
> I think the first step should then be the DNS setup. We need
>
> bugs.jython.org. 86400 IN MX 10 bugs.python.org
> bugs.jython.org. 86400 IN A 88.198.142.26
>
> The reverse lookup will point to bugs.python.org; there isn't much
> we can do about that. Perhaps it's better to make bugs.jython.org
> a CNAME instead.
I personally prefer the CNAME approach for my own installation. I run
Roundup behind Apache, on an Apache vhost with that name. So far in
light testing I've been unable to "escape" from the published name to
the canonical name of the host, although of course I can get to the
tracker by using the canonical name. So I don't really see a need for
PTRs to point to the published domain.
